How Speeding Contributes to Car and Truck Accidents

March 18, 2025/by The Monk Law Firm

Speeding is a serious problem in the United States—and it’s a key factor in many car and truck accidents. Speeding drivers make the road more dangerous for everyone. Higher speeds reduce a driver’s ability to react in time to avoid a crash, and when accidents do occur, they are often much more severe. If you’re […]

How to Deal with Insurance Adjusters After a Georgia Car Accident

January 30, 2025/by The Monk Law Firm

Insurance companies rely on adjusters to evaluate claims and determine compensation. Their main job is to investigate the accident details and assess the damage to decide on a settlement amount. It’s important to know that adjusters work for the insurance company, not for you. This means they aim to settle claims for the least amount […]
